NEW Ideas for a get-together: Any Ideas?
 
What do you normally serve for small to mediium sized gatherings? The gatherings aren't that big where you have to hire a caterer. I'm tired of preparing/ serving the same TRADITIONAL finger foods.

I'm doing something tomorrow night, but I'd like to get ideas for future references.

Any suggestions?

Well, I know Sam's sells these Ham/cheese, Turkey/cheese spirals that I see alot. They aren't expensive, they look and taste great.


By traditional you mean like finger sandwiches, meatballs, lil smokies in bbq sauce and chicken? If you take a trip to Sam's they have alot of great ideas. As far as party dessert I like Bourbon Bars (cross between pecan pie and chocolate pie)

Sam's and Costco's also sells fancier hors d'ouvres (sp?) like spinach in phyllo wrap, scallops wrapped in bacon, crab cakes, etc. They are in the frozen food section and pretty good. I've also done fried turkey with rolls, spinach dip with fancy crackers, and a variety of salads.

My favorite finger foods that aren't really traditional are cucumber sandwich squares (crustless), chicken salad or tuna salad mini tarts, and melon balls.

I went to a small gathering recently and the host was serving different types of Fondue. It was really nice and very different. I'm thinking about doing the same thing the next time it's my turn to host the "Sister Circle" meetings that my girlfriends and I have.
